Born in Bordeaux in southwestern France, Redon went to Paris to study briefly with Jean-Léon Gérome in 1864. The natural world was at the heart of his symbolist fantasies. His landscape oil sketches, which date from early in his career, anticipate his turn to vibrant hues in the 1890s.
